Smoking on the Silver Screen

smoking_teaser_movies.jpg

Recent research finds exposure to on-screen smoking in feature films increases the likelihood that young people will start smoking tobacco. An interactive chart looks at the percentage of movies with on-screen smoking, from 1999 to 2008.

Survey Finds Fewer Americans Participating in the Arts

Arts_Teaser.jpg

Fewer Americans are participating in the arts, according to a recent study conducted by the National Endowment for the Arts and the U.S. Census Bureau. Use an interactive graph to track trends. See a breakdown of who participated by gender, race/ethnicity, age and education.
